How to mock void methods with Mockito

Viewed 1063982

How to mock methods with void return type?

I implemented an observer pattern but I can't mock it with Mockito because I don't know how.

And I tried to find an example on the Internet but didn't succeed.

My class looks like this:

public class World {

    List<Listener> listeners;

    void addListener(Listener item) {
        listeners.add(item);
    }

    void doAction(Action goal,Object obj) {
        setState("i received");
        goal.doAction(obj);
        setState("i finished");
    }

    private string state;
    //setter getter state
} 

public class WorldTest implements Listener {

    @Test public void word{
    World  w= mock(World.class);
    w.addListener(this);
    ...
    ...

    }
}

interface Listener {
    void doAction();
}

The system is not triggered with mock.

I want to show the above-mentioned system state. And make assertions according to them.

Take a look at the Mockito API docs. As the linked document mentions (Point # 12) you can use any of the doThrow(),doAnswer(),doNothing(),doReturn() family of methods from Mockito framework to mock void methods.

For example,

Mockito.doThrow(new Exception()).when(instance).methodName();

or if you want to combine it with follow-up behavior,

Mockito.doThrow(new Exception()).doNothing().when(instance).methodName();

Presuming that you are looking at mocking the setter setState(String s) in the class World below is the code uses doAnswer method to mock the setState.

World mockWorld = mock(World.class); 
doAnswer(new Answer<Void>() {
    public Void answer(InvocationOnMock invocation) {
      Object[] args = invocation.getArguments();
      System.out.println("called with arguments: " + Arrays.toString(args));
      return null;
    }
}).when(mockWorld).setState(anyString());

The solution of so-called problem is to use a spy Mockito.spy(...) instead of a mock Mockito.mock(..).

Spy enables us to partial mocking. Mockito is good at this matter. Because you have class which is not complete, in this way you mock some required place in this class.

If you need to do some operations in the mocked void method, and you need to manipulate the argument that sent to void method; you can combine Mockito.doAnswer with ArgumentCaptor.capture method.

Let's say you have SpaceService that autowires a GalaxyService, which has a void method called someServiceMethod.

You want to write test for one of your method in SpaceService that calls GalaxyService's void method. Your planet is also generated inside SpaceService. So you don't have any chance to mock that.

Here is your sample SpaceService class that you want to write tests for.

class SpaceService {
    @Autowired
    private GalaxyService galaxyService;

    public Date someCoolSpaceServiceMethod() {
        // does something

        Planet planet = new World();
        galaxyService.someServiceMethod(planet); //Planet updated in this method.

        return planet.getCurrentTime();
    }
}

The GalaxyService.someServiceMethod method expects a planet argument. Does some stuff in the method. See :

GalaxyService {
    public void someServiceMethod(Planet planet) {
        //do fancy stuff here. about solar system etc.

        planet.setTime(someCalculatedTime); // the thing that we want to test.

        // some more stuff.
    }
}

And you want to test this feature.

Here is an example :

ArgumentCaptor<World> worldCaptor = ArgumentCaptor.forClass(World.class);
Date testDate = new Date();

Mockito.doAnswer(mocked-> {
    World capturedWorld = worldCaptor.getValue();
    world.updateTime(testDate);
    return null;
}).when(galaxyService.someServiceMethod(worldCaptor.capture());

Date result = spaceService.someCoolSpaceServiceMethod();

assertEquals(result, testDate);
